The location was in South Langley, near 216th and 16th ave.

The project was run by Tidball Construction.

This project required Silver Metallic 5” Lindab Rainline Gutters and Components with roof edge flashing, Silver Metallic downpipes and 3/8 raw steel rain chain, ball and bracket assemblies to service the gutters.

The idea was to make it look as rustic as possible by allowing the rain chains to rust and let them drain into large clay basins at grade.

The Silver Metallic Lindab Rainline Gutters were a nice accent to the cedar fascia, board & batten siding, and timber/dowel work.

The property overlooks beautiful Campbell Valley plains to the south which is highlighted by an infinity pool and a stunning outdoor living space complete with a cabana (poolhouse) and will likely be home to a few horses as we believe the family has a history of equestrians.
